Not as good as her other books
My 2 year old LOVES the other Marriane Richmond books we have (and so do I), we have her "I love you so" book and her "Big girls/boys go potty" book so I had high expectations but for me this book fell flat. Some of the things don't really apply to us like, "Night night couch thanks for nap", so since my child can't read I've just been replacing them with other words. For me, the audience/age range of this book isn't entirely clear, because it talks about "milk in tummy" and "teeth are brushed" but then later it also mentions a scooter, so to me it feels a little all over the place. Had I read the entire book before buying I probably would have looked for another one of her night time books.

Wonderful book to help transition kiddos at the end of the day
Darling book that is a wonderful tool for helping at transition time-- ending play and starting bedtime ritual. The book takes kiddos through saying "night night" to their toys, to daytime activities, and the bustling home. Depicts a very cute little boy as he says goodnight and gets ready for bed.Very helpful, but we find it better to read in our living room as we say goodbye to toys. When we tried reading it in our little one's bedroom, he got all activated and remembered his toys & trains & wanted to go back to playtime again : )
